Work From Home – Preparing For An Ugly Day

by Brian Lett on August 30, 2010

If you plan to work from home and make a consistent living, you must be keenly aware of the fact that things can go badly, very quickly. Unless you are able to predict the future, you do not know what the future holds. Thus, it is important that you take steps to protect your home business from what could be a potentially devastating situation. How will you react if something which you rely on heavily for your home business were no longer available? You need to develop of plan of action to keep your business up and running should this occur. Doing so will enable you to act expeditiously, and minimize stress, should the worst case scenario play out.

Below, you will find four things that you can do to prepare yourself should tragedy strike.

1. Work as best you can through these occurrences. Customers feel your pain. Just make sure that you thoroughly communicate with your customers regarding the situation, and set expectations. Make sure that you provide steady updates with your customers, as information and communication are important. Nearly all of your customers will be accepting of a delay provided that they are aware of the circumstances. If it becomes apparent to you that you simply will be unable to provide your customers which what they were purchasing from you, make sure that you inform them of this fact immediately. Never wait for the last possible moment to apprise your customers of a possible difficulty.

Further, if your work from home business is at risk of being neglected due to a sick child, make every effort to work when your child is asleep. Minimize your stress by focusing on your child first, and making a list of all of the things which must be completed for work. This list will put your mind at ease, and enable you to get as much done as possible while your child is asleep.

2. Never hesitate to ask someone for their help. Much of the time, we entrepreneurs feel that we have to do everything on our own. Unfortunately, we are not superhuman. Therefore, there will come a time where it is impossible to complete everything, and we will get behind. This is the time that you need to ask for a helping hand. However, before you get to this point, you need to speak to someone and ask for their help in the event that things become too hectic for you alone. What you ask this person to do need not be too significant. However, it can help you out immensely.

Moreover, you can really allow someone to feel good about themselves simply knowing that they were the person that you turned to for help. This shows the individual that you trust them, and lets them know that you view them as being responsible.

3. Of course, we always want to be optimistic. Nonetheless, we have to prepare as though we are the most pessimistic set of individuals on the planet. I would rather be safe than sorry, and I hope that you feel the same way. Therefore, if you live in a flood region, such as the Fargo, North Dakota Red River Valley, make sure that you have a plan of action in place in the event of a flood. Likewise, if you live in an area which is susceptible to hurricanes, such as New Orleans, LA, or Daytona Beach, FL, make sure that you have a mechanism in place which will protect your business from becoming bankrupt should your area get hit by a hurricane. For example, do you have a place to go which is not threatened?

4. Make Your Plan. There are times when life becomes overwhelming, and you simply are not able to accomplish everything on your own. These are the times at which you need to have some type of system in place of what you do, and what needs to be done. Keep a ledger of tasks which need to be completed, how often they are completed, and check them off as completed as you are able to complete them. Keep a list of all of your passwords in a secure place. Make sure that your family (or whoever may be helping you during this time) is able to carry on even in the event that you are away from home.

Ideally, you will want to walk someone through the steps of what you do on a day to day basis. Thus, if something should come up, you will be prepared.
